OpenStack layanan Image merupakan pusat Infrastruktur-as-a-Service (IaaS) seperti yang ditunjukkan pada :ref: get_started_conceptual_architecture. Ini menerima permintaan API untuk disk atau server image, dan definisi metadata dari pengguna akhir (end user) atau komponen OpenStack Compute. Ini juga mendukung penyimpanan disk atau server image pada berbagai jenis repositori, termasuk OpenStack Object Storage.
Sejumlah proses periodik berjalan pada layanan Image OpenStack untuk mendukung caching. Layanan Replikasi memastikan konsistensi dan ketersediaan melalui cluster. Proses berkala lainnya termasuk auditor, updaters, dan pemanen (reapers)
Layanan OpenStack Image meliputi komponen-komponen berikut:
Menerima panggilan Image API untuk penemuan, pengambilan, dan penyimpanan image.
Menyimpan, memproses, dan mengambil metadata tentang image. Metadata termasuk item seperti ukuran dan jenis.
Peringatan
Registri adalah layanan internal private dimaksudkan untuk digunakan oleh OpenStack layanan Image. Jangan mengekspos layanan ini untuk pengguna.
Menyimpan metadata image dan Anda dapat memilih database Anda tergantung pada preferensi Anda. Kebanyakan pengerahan (deployment) menggunakan MySQL atau SQLite.
Berbagai jenis repositori didukung termasuk sistem file normal (atau filesystem dipasang pada glance-api controller node), Object Storage, perangkat blok RADOS, VMware datastore, dan HTTP. Perhatikan bahwa beberapa repositori hanya akan mendukung read-only penggunaan.
Sebuah API umum untuk vendor, admin, layanan, dan pengguna untuk bermakna menentukan metadata kustom mereka sendiri. Metadata ini dapat digunakan pada berbagai jenis sumber daya seperti image, artefak, volume, flavor, dan agregat. Definisi termasuk kunci properti baru, deskripsi, kendala, dan jenis sumber daya yang dapat dikaitkan dengan.
Except where otherwise noted, this document is licensed under Creative Commons Attribution 3.0 License. See all OpenStack Legal Documents.